Disposition of 647482 warrant (right to purchase) at 1.55 of GameSquare Holdings by Goff Jones Strategic Partners, Llc on 23rd of April 2024. This event was filed by GameSquare Holdings with SEC on 2024-09-08. Initial filing of beneficial ownership - SEC Form 3

Investor sentiment, mood or attitude towards GameSquare Holdings can have a significant impact on its stock price or the market as a whole. This sentiment can be positive or negative, and various factors, such as economic indicators, news events, or market trends, can influence it. When investor sentiment is positive, investors are more likely to buy stocks, increasing demand and increasing the stock price. Positive investor sentiment can be driven by good news about the company or the broader market, such as solid earnings reports or positive economic data.
Note that negative investor sentiment can cause investors to sell stocks, leading to a decrease in demand and a drop in the stock price. Negative sentiment can be driven by factors such as poor earnings reports, negative news about the company or industry, or broader economic concerns. It's important to note that investor sentiment is just one of many factors that can affect stock prices. Other factors, such as company performance, industry trends, and global economic conditions, can also play a significant role in determining the value of a stock.

Number of Shares Shorted is the total amount of shares that are currently sold short by investors. When a stock is sold short, the short seller assumes the responsibility of repurchasing the stock at a lower price. The speculator will make money if the stock goes down in price or will experience a loss if the stock price goes up.

The market value of GameSquare Holdings is measured differently than its book value, which is the value of GameSquare that is recorded on the company's balance sheet. Investors also form their own opinion of GameSquare Holdings' value that differs from its market value or its book value, called intrinsic value, which is GameSquare Holdings' true underlying value. Investors use various methods to calculate intrinsic value and buy a stock when its market value falls below its intrinsic value. Because GameSquare Holdings' market value can be influenced by many factors that don't directly affect GameSquare Holdings' underlying business (such as a pandemic or basic market pessimism), market value can vary widely from intrinsic value.
Please note, there is a significant difference between GameSquare Holdings' value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if GameSquare Holdings is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. However, GameSquare Holdings' price is the amount at which it trades on the open market and represents the number that a seller and buyer find agreeable to each party.
